Don't forget the regulatory side. NZ runs LVVTA (Low Volume Vehicle Technical Association) certification for modified vehicles, and Brakes changes can sometimes trip the cert threshold. If you're not sure, check before you spend — a cert is cheaper at the planning stage than as a retrofit.

What to look for in brakes for the Mazda BT-50

If you're comparing two products, here's the comparison framework that separates the winners from the regrets:

  • Generation-specific fitment — Don't trust generic 'Mazda BT-50' listings. Year ranges and chassis codes matter. A part listed for one generation will rarely cross-fit cleanly to another.
  • Serviceability — Ask whether components can be rebuilt, whether bushes are replaceable, whether the part can be worked on without specialist tooling. Throwaway parts hurt twice.
  • Documentation — Installation specs, torque values, and re-check intervals should come with the part. If they don't, you're buying half a product.
  • Compatibility with other mods — Does the Brakes part play nicely with bullbars, suspension, sensors, and ABS? On the Mazda BT-50, this matters more than on simpler platforms.
  • Material and coating quality — In NZ, the difference between marine-grade powder coat and zinc plating is two years of life or ten. Anywhere coastal — Northland, East Cape, the West Coast — needs the upgrade.

Installation notes

  • Use anti-seize or marine-grade thread compound — Especially in coastal NZ. Future-you will thank present-you when bolts come out cleanly five years later.
  • Document the install — Take photos, save invoices, save spec sheets. If the ute ever gets sold or needs a re-cert, this paperwork is gold.
  • Don't substitute fasteners — Use the supplied bolts, washers, and nuts. Hardware-store substitutions are how good kits become bad ones.
  • Torque to spec, then re-check at 500km — New components settle. Bolts that felt right on the hoist are often a quarter-turn loose after the first proper drive. Don't skip this step.
  • Sensor and brake-line clearance — Modern Mazda BT-50 models have ABS sensors, ride-height sensors, and brake lines routed in places that change with even minor mods. Always verify clearance after installation.

Long-term maintenance

  1. Every 5,000 km — visual inspection. Walk around the ute. Look for fluid weep, cracked bushes, sagging components, missing bolts. Ten minutes saves thousands.
  2. Every 20,000 km — wear part assessment. Bushes, mounts, and consumables all have a real-world lifespan in NZ conditions. Replace as a set, not one-by-one.
  3. Every 10,000 km — torque check on all serviceable Brakes fasteners. Use a torque wrench, not a feel-test. Document any bolt that needed re-tensioning.
  4. Annually — full system review with measured ride heights, alignment, and a written record. A 10mm sag on one side over twelve months is a sign that a component is failing.
